
The Emirates Diplomatic Academy, EDA, today observed the Commemoration Day to honour nation’s fallen heroes praising their gallantry, fortitude and heroism.
The staff, faculty and students joined by employees from Abu Dhabi Accountability Authority, assembled at the Academy's garden for a minute of silent prayer at 11:30 a.m., followed by the hoisting of the national flag and playing of the national anthem.
Speaking on the occasion, Omar Al Bitar, Vice-President of the EDA said, "We are gathered here today to remember the sacrifices of our brothers and sisters who have given their lives for the country. We owe them a great deal. These martyrs seek no admiration or adoration, they seek a better tomorrow. Diplomats and soldiers are wholeheartedly committed to their country’s prosperity.
"As diplomats your approach differs; you learn the art of diplomacy, negotiation, connectivity and opportunity; you are the UAE’s international advocate, face, expert and representative and work hand in hand with our country’s great institutions, including our armed forces. Embrace this responsibility and never forget how far we’ve come and how much more we can attain," he added.
